64位Win7安装32位Oracle10g详细教程

5星 · 超过95%的资源 需积分: 10 69 下载量 129 浏览量 更新于2024-09-13 收藏 877KB DOC 举报
"本文介绍了如何在64位Windows 7系统上安装32位的Oracle 10g数据库,包括解除Oracle安装的Windows版本检测、关闭UAC、以兼容模式运行安装程序等关键步骤,以及Oracle 10g的安装预备工作和详细安装流程。" 在64位Windows 7操作系统上安装32位Oracle 10g数据库是一项挑战,因为默认情况下,64位系统可能不支持32位应用程序的安装。下面是详细的安装过程: 1. **解除Windows版本检测**:为了使32位Oracle 10g在64位Windows 7上运行,需要修改安装包中的配置文件。打开安装包内的`database\stage\prereq\db\refhost.xml`,添加`<OPERATING_SYSTEM>`节点,设置`VERSIONVALUE="6.1"`,表示兼容Windows 7。 2. **更新oraparam.ini文件**:在`database\install\oraparam.ini`文件中,找到`[CertifiedVersions]`小节,添加`Windows=4.0,5.0,5.1,5.2,6.1`,移除前缀的`#`号,使其生效。 3. **关闭用户账户控制(UAC)**:UAC会阻止某些安装程序的执行,因此需要通过`C:\Windows\System32\UserAccountControlSettings.exe`将其设置为最低级别。 4. **以兼容模式运行安装程序**:右键点击`setup.exe`,选择“属性”,在“兼容性”选项卡中,勾选“以兼容模式运行这个程序”,选择“Windows XP (Service Pack 3)”。 完成以上步骤后,可以开始安装Oracle 10g。 **Oracle 10g安装预备步骤**: - 下载Oracle 10g安装程序。可以从Oracle官网的OTN(Oracle Technology Network)获取,这是一个免费的评估版本,但商业用途需购买授权。 - 确保有足够的硬盘空间。安装程序需要1.2GB的下载和解压空间,安装本身则需要2GB以上的空间。 **Oracle 10g安装步骤**: 1. 运行`setup.exe`启动安装。 2. 在安装初始界面,选择“高级安装”。 3. 根据实际需求选择安装类型,通常选择“标准版”。 4. 指定Oracle主目录的目标名称和路径,通常保持默认设置。 5. 继续进行产品特定的先决条件检查,确保系统满足Oracle 10g的硬件和软件要求。 按照这些步骤进行,应该能够在64位Windows 7上成功安装32位Oracle 10g数据库。安装过程中需要注意的是,Oracle的安装过程可能包含多个自定义选项和确认步骤,务必根据屏幕提示谨慎操作,确保所有配置正确无误。在安装完成后,别忘了进行必要的配置,如创建数据库、设置监听器等,才能正常使用Oracle数据库。